The Rise of a Red Devil: Early Career and Arrival at Manchester United
Before becoming a household name at Old Trafford, Vidić honed his skills in his native Serbia and later in Russia. His journey began with Red Star Belgrade, where he quickly established himself as a tough and uncompromising defender. It was here that he caught the eye of European scouts, eventually leading to a move to Spartak Moscow. In Russia, Vidić continued to develop, showcasing his aerial prowess, tackling ability, and unwavering commitment.
Manchester United, always on the lookout for world-class talent, recognized Vidić's potential and secured his signature in January 2006. Initially, some questioned whether he could adapt to the physicality and pace of the Premier League. However, Vidić wasted no time in proving his doubters wrong. He formed an instant connection with Rio Ferdinand, forging a defensive partnership that would become the bedrock of Manchester United's success for years to come. His early performances were marked by his no-nonsense approach, his willingness to put his body on the line, and his exceptional reading of the game. He quickly became a fan favorite, admired for his unyielding determination and his ability to instill fear in opposing attackers.
Strengths and Weaknesses: Analyzing Vidić's Game
When we talk about Nemanja Vidić's strengths, the list is pretty extensive. His aerial ability was second to none – he dominated in the air, winning headers both defensively and offensively. His tackling was ferocious yet often perfectly timed, dispossessing opponents with remarkable precision. One of Vidić's greatest assets was his positional sense. He always seemed to be in the right place at the right time, anticipating danger and snuffing out attacks before they could even materialize. Beyond his physical attributes, Vidić possessed exceptional leadership qualities. He was a vocal presence on the pitch, organizing the defense and inspiring his teammates with his unwavering commitment. Of course, no player is without their weaknesses. While Vidić was incredibly strong and dominant, he occasionally struggled against particularly quick and agile forwards. Players with blistering pace could sometimes exploit his turning circle. Also, early in his Manchester United career, he was prone to occasional rash challenges, leading to unnecessary fouls and bookings. However, as he matured, he largely ironed out these flaws, becoming a more disciplined and composed defender. Key Moments and Triumphs: Vidić's Glory Years at Manchester United
Vidić's time at Manchester United was filled with countless memorable moments and triumphs. He was an integral part of a team that dominated English football and conquered Europe. Let's relive some of the highlights, shall we?
- Premier League Titles: Vidić won five Premier League titles with Manchester United (2006–07, 2007–08, 2008–09, 2010–11, 2012–13), showcasing his consistency and his ability to perform at the highest level season after season. Each title was a testament to his unwavering commitment and his crucial role in the team's success.
 - Champions League Victory: The 2007-08 Champions League victory against Chelsea in Moscow was undoubtedly one of the defining moments of Vidić's career. He was immense throughout the tournament, forming an impenetrable barrier with Rio Ferdinand. In the final, he put in a monstrous performance, helping United secure their third European Cup.
 - League Cup Wins: Vidić also added three League Cup titles (2005–06, 2008–09, 2009–10) to his trophy cabinet, demonstrating his versatility and his ability to perform in different competitions.
 - FIFA Club World Cup: In 2008, Vidić helped Manchester United win the FIFA Club World Cup, further solidifying their status as the best team in the world.
 - Individual Accolades: Vidić's exceptional performances were recognized with numerous individual awards. He was named the Premier League Player of the Season twice (2008–09, 2010–11), a testament to his outstanding consistency and his impact on the team. He was also included in the PFA Team of the Year four times (2006–07, 2007–08, 2008–09, 2010–11) and was named the Manchester United Players' Player of the Year in 2008–09. These accolades are a reflection of his unparalleled contribution to the team.

Vidić and Ferdinand: The Greatest Defensive Partnership?
The partnership between Nemanja Vidić and Rio Ferdinand is widely regarded as one of the greatest defensive pairings in Premier League history. Their complementary styles, their understanding of each other's game, and their unwavering commitment made them an almost impenetrable force. Vidić, the aggressive and uncompromising tackler, complemented Ferdinand's composure and elegance on the ball. They were a perfect blend of steel and silk, and their partnership was the foundation upon which Manchester United's success was built.
Their understanding extended beyond the pitch. They spent hours analyzing opponents, studying their movements, and anticipating their attacks. They communicated constantly during games, organizing the defense and ensuring that there were no gaps for opponents to exploit. Their partnership was built on mutual respect and trust, and their bond was evident in their performances. Life After Manchester United: Inter Milan and Retirement
After eight and a half glorious years at Manchester United, Vidić moved to Inter Milan in the summer of 2014. However, his time in Italy was not as successful as his spell in England. He struggled to adapt to the tactical nuances of Serie A, and injuries hampered his progress. Despite his best efforts, he was unable to replicate the form that had made him a legend at Old Trafford.
In January 2016, Vidić and Inter Milan mutually agreed to terminate his contract. Shortly thereafter, he announced his retirement from professional football, citing persistent injuries as the reason. While his time at Inter Milan may not have been the fairytale ending that some had hoped for, it does not diminish his achievements at Manchester United.
